网站有了如何做推广,环保网站主题,wordpress自动跳转到手机版,在网站后台为什么不显示百分号文章目录 前言docker-如何将容器外的脚本放入容器内#xff0c;将容器内的脚本放入容器外、1. docker 如何将容器外的脚本放入容器内1.1. 验证 2. 将容器内的脚本放入容器外 前言 如果您觉得有用的话#xff0c;记得给博主点个赞#xff0c;评论#xff0c;收藏一键三连啊将容器内的脚本放入容器外、1. docker 如何将容器外的脚本放入容器内1.1. 验证 2. 将容器内的脚本放入容器外 前言 如果您觉得有用的话记得给博主点个赞评论收藏一键三连啊写作不易啊^ _ ^。 而且听说点赞的人每天的运气都不会太差实在白嫖的话那欢迎常来啊!!! docker-如何将容器外的脚本放入容器内将容器内的脚本放入容器外、
测试脚本:
1. docker 如何将容器外的脚本放入容器内 测试脚本test.sh 内容:
#! /bin/shcd dirname $0 || exit 1
TESTpwd
echo test:${TEST}Dockerfile 内容:
FROM yzy:v2.1
MAINTAINER yangzhenyuCOPY test.sh /app/data/# 暴露端口
EXPOSE 8080将 test.sh 放入/app/data/目录下
执行构建命令
docker build -t yzy_test:v1.0 -f D:\docker\yzy\myfolder-test\Dockerfile D:\docker\yzy\myfolder-test构建成功。
1.1. 验证
docker run -it yzy_test:v1.0 /bin/bash验证成功。
2. 将容器内的脚本放入容器外
我们先将test.sh 里面的内容改一下 下面是如何将容器内的脚本文件复制到宿主机上的示例
docker cp container_id:/path/to/script.sh /host/path/destination/script.sh* container_id 是你要复制文件的容器的 ID。
* /path/to/script.sh 是容器内脚本文件的路径。
* /host/path/destination/script.sh 是宿主机上存储脚本文件的路径。测试: 将test.sh 导出到D:\docker\yzy\myfolder-test\test文件夹下
执行命令
container_id:ce6eaa622582
docker cp ce6eaa622582:/app/data/test.sh D:\docker\yzy\myfolder-test\test\test.sh